#include <iostream>
#include <string>
using namespace std;
int main()
{
int y[8] = { 0,0,0,0,0,0,0,0 };
string x;
cin >> x;
for (int i = 0; i < x.size(); i++)
{
if ((x[i] == 'A' || x[i] == 'a') && y[0] == 0)
y[0] = 1;
else if ((x[i] == 'T' || x[i] == 't') && y[1] == 0)
y[1] = 1;
else if ((x[i] == 'Y' || x[i] == 'y') && y[2] == 0)
y[2] = 1;
else if ((x[i] == 'P' || x[i] == 'p') && y[3] == 0)
y[3] = 1;
else if ((x[i] == 'I' || x[i] == 'i') && y[4] == 0)
y[4] = 1;
else if ((x[i] == 'C' || x[i] == 'c') && y[5] == 0)
y[5] = 1;
else if ((x[i] == 'A' || x[i] == 'a') && y[6] == 0)
y[6] = 1;
else if ((x[i] == 'L' || x[i] == 'l') && y[7] == 0)
y[7] = 1;
}
bool key = true;
for (int i = 0; i < 8; i++)
{
if (y[i] == 0)
{
cout << "No";
key = false;
break;
}
}
if (key)
{
cout << "Yes";
}
}
Copy